Chinese agents to launch cyber-attacks on India

As per the source the Chinese agents to launch cyber-attacks on India to target the Millions of online shoppers . According to CyberPeace Foundation, a cybersecurity think tank, hackers from China's Guangdong and Henan provinces mounted multiple attacks on unsuspecting Indians during the peak sale season in India.
These hackers created fake URLs disguised as offers by Flipkart and Amazon and lured the netizens to click on them with bogus prizes. These links were disseminated through WhatsApp targeting many online shoppers in India.
The operations of the hackers including actual sale campaigns of e-commerce such as Flipkart and Amazon to make them look more credible. The CyberPeace Foundation report said although the festive season sale was a success for Indian e-commerce companies, the opportunity was used by hackers to target millions in India.
The investigation by the think tank concluded that scams such as 'Big Billion Days Spin the Lucky Wheel Scam' and 'Spin The Lucky Wheel Scam’ was created by Chinese hackers and spread through messaging platforms and social media platforms such as WhatsApp to target unsuspecting online shoppers.
